How they compare

Switzerland currently reports 37,253 against -223,909 in Sub-Saharan Africa (IDA & IBRD countries), a difference of 261,162.

The two have swapped places 14 times across 66 shared years of data; in 1960 it was Switzerland ahead.

Sub-Saharan Africa (IDA & IBRD countries) ranks 18th and Switzerland ranks 24th of 45 groups.

Across the 7 decades both report, Sub-Saharan Africa (IDA & IBRD countries) averaged higher in 1 and Switzerland in 6.

Head to head by decade

Decade Sub-Saharan Africa (IDA & IBRD countries) Switzerland Difference Ahead
1960s -40,551 37,417 77,968 Switzerland
1970s -19,795 -12,278 7,517 Switzerland
1980s 63,760 21,595 42,164 Sub-Saharan Africa (IDA & IBRD countries)
1990s -373,077 30,092 403,169 Switzerland
2000s -647,200 49,832 697,032 Switzerland
2010s -433,322 64,768 498,090 Switzerland
2020s -282,565 54,177 336,742 Switzerland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Net migration is the net total of migrants during the period, that is, the number of immigrants minus the number of emigrants, including both citizens and noncitizens.
